多机型测试的挑战分析
在移动端自动化测试中,设备碎片化带来的主要挑战包括:
- 操作系统版本差异导致的兼容性问题
- 不同屏幕分辨率的适配验证
- 硬件性能差异对测试结果的影响
- 测试环境搭建与维护成本高
云测试平台集成方案
主流云测试平台提供以下核心能力:
- 设备池动态管理
- 并行测试执行
- 实时日志与录屏
- 自动化结果比对
自动化测试框架选型
推荐采用分层测试框架:
- 基础层:Appium + WebDriverAgent
- 业务层:Page Object模式封装
- 执行层:Jenkins Pipeline集成
设备优先级管理策略
基于市场占有率数据建立设备矩阵:
- Top20热门机型强制覆盖
- 新旧系统版本组合验证
- 特殊分辨率设备专项测试
测试脚本优化方法
提升脚本复用性的关键实践:
- 设备参数动态注入
- 自适应布局检测机制
- 异常状态自动恢复
结果分析与可视化
构建多维度的测试报告体系:
- 设备通过率趋势图
- 失败用例归类统计
- 性能基线对比
通过建立智能设备调度策略、优化测试框架设计、采用云化执行方案,可有效提升多机型场景的测试覆盖率。建议结合持续集成系统构建自动化测试流水线,实现测试资源的动态分配和高效利用。
内容仅供参考,具体资费以办理页面为准。其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
本文由神卡网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://www.9m8m.com/1305707.html